What is Beclometasone Dipropionate, Formoterol Fumarate Dihydrate?
Beclometasone/Formoterol Stada is a combination medication used for managing asthma and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D). It combines an anti-inflammatory corticosteroid with a long-acting bronchodilator to improve breathing.
What is Beclometasone Dipropionate, Formoterol Fumarate Dihydrate used for?
Beclometasone/Formoterol Stada is primarily used for the maintenance treatment of asthma and COPD. The beclometasone component helps reduce inflammation in the airways, while formoterol acts as a bronchodilator to relax the muscles around the airways. This combination can help manage symptoms such as wheezing, shortness of breath, and coughing. It is often prescribed for long-term control rather than for immediate relief of acute symptoms.
What are the side effects of Beclometasone Dipropionate, Formoterol Fumarate Dihydrate?
Common effects of Beclometasone/Formoterol Stada may include throat irritation, hoarseness, and a dry mouth. Some users might experience tremors, headaches, or an increased heart rate. These effects are generally mild and temporary, but persistent or severe symptoms should be discussed with a healthcare provider.
What precautions apply to Beclometasone Dipropionate, Formoterol Fumarate Dihydrate?
Beclometasone/Formoterol Stada should be used as directed by a healthcare provider. It is important to rinse the mouth after each use to minimize the risk of throat irritation and fungal infections. Patients with certain medical conditions, such as heart disease or diabetes, should use this medication with caution. Always inform your healthcare provider about any other medications you are taking.
What does Beclometasone Dipropionate, Formoterol Fumarate Dihydrate interact with?
Beclometasone/Formoterol Stada may interact with other medications, including beta-blockers, diuretics, and certain antidepressants. It is also important to avoid using other inhaled medications without consulting a healthcare provider. Alcohol and other substances that can affect the respiratory system should be used with caution while taking this medication.
